在Linux中,使用`sudo`命令可以以管理员身份运行命令。如果你尝试运行需要管理员权限的命令而没有使用`sudo`命令,则会显示“未找到命令”的错误消息。以root用户身份登录或使用`sudo`命令来运行命令。 4. 命令被删除或未安装:有时候,系统中的命令可能被删除或者未安装。在这种情况下,当你尝试运行这个命令时会显示“...
如果你确定某个命令曾经存在,但现在无法找到了,你可以尝试重新安装该命令或者查找该命令的新位置。 总之,当在Linux中遇到”未找到命令”的错误信息时,要先确定命令是否正确安装,并检查命令的路径、用户权限、拼写以及命令是否被删除或移动。根据具体情况来解决问题,并确保系统中包含所需的命令。 worktile 评论 Linux ...
如果命令的可执行文件不在这些目录中,系统就会提示“未找到命令”。 你可以使用echo $PATH命令查看当前的PATH环境变量。 如果确认命令的可执行文件确实在某个目录中,但该目录不在PATH中,你可以通过以下方式将其添加到PATH中(以bash shell为例): bash export PATH=$PATH:/path/to/command_directory 将/path/to/...
在linux中编写一个*.sh的文件提示找不到命令是设置错误造成的,解决方法为:下载您要安装的软件。必要的文件通常将被压缩为.tar,.tgz或.zip文件。打开一个终端窗口。 有几个原因:一:你输入的命令本身不存在。二:该命令是需要自己安装对应的rpm包后才能使用的,比如使用iostat需要安装sysstat工具后才能使用。 linux显...
./startup.sh:行3: $'\r': 未找到命令 2、原因分析 两种操作系统平台对换行的解析不同造成的,Windows中\r\n表示换行,而在Linux中\n表示换行,所以在Windows上编写好的shell文件上传到Linux后,会因为不能识别\r而报错。 因此办法之一就是\r替换掉,可以使用下面的命令来操作: ...
解决“命令未找到”报错 方法1:再次检查命令名称有没有写错 每个人都会犯错误,尤其是在打字的时候。你输入的命令可能存在错别字(也就是你写错啦)。 你应该特别注意: 是否拼对了正确的命令名称 是否在命令与其选项之间加上了空格 是否在拼写中混淆了 1(数字 1)、I(大写的 i)和 l(小写的 L) ...
当Linux提示“未找到命令”时,可能是因为以下几种原因:1. 命令未安装:首先,确保你要使用的命令已经在系统中安装。可以使用包管理器(如apt、yum、dnf等)来安装命令。例如,如果你要使用的...
遇到未找到命令的情况,首先检查命令是否已安装。大部分Linux发行版默认的shell程序是bash,也可以是zsh。使用命令`echo $SHELL`查看当前使用的shell程序。若显示bash,可执行`bash --help`查看bash shell程序的内置命令。其他非内置命令则是独立的可执行程序。使用`echo $BASH`可显示这些程序的存放位置。